Choi takes Q2 in China

Korea’s Dani Choi took the second round of qualifying at the FEMCA 1:8 Offroad Championships in China heading Q1 pace setter Atsushi Hara by 5.5 seconds with versatile Thai ace Meen Veijrak completing the Top 3. Choi said despite the track being a lot dustier than in Q1 his Sweep Exagon equipped Kyosho had better traction allowing him to improve his opening time by 5 seconds.  Describing the track as having got more bumpy in Q2, something he said he was able to drive around on this occasion, he said he will monitor the surface before Q3 to decide what changes he might need adding that he is pretty sure he will run a different spring on the MP9.  Running for the first time Alpha’s new Ryan Lutz exhaust to match up with the same named engine, he said it worked really well giving the engine a lot more bottom end power.

Plutarco Lizardi wins Money for Monkeys race

Mugen driver Plutarco Lizardi took the first place at the M.A.R.R.O Money for Monkeys event at the VW Race Track in La Paz, Mexico. With temperatures over 100° F and an A main full of the fastest drivers in Mexico Mugen dominated and took the top 3 podium positions with Ernesto Gomez taking the runner-up spot and Anfonso Jaime completing the podium.

Justin Gilkison wins at PNW Short Course Shootout

Fresh off qualifying for the A Main in 2WD Modified Short Course at the ROAR Nationals, Justin Gilkison dominated the Pacific North West Short Course Shootout in 2WD Modified Short Course and Open SC Buggy qualifying by taking TQ in both classes. He then went on to win with his X Factory SC and SCB and he also took the third place in 4WD SC.

Søren Boy Holst wins Danish TC championships

The 4th and final round of the Danish National Championships, under the official motorsports federation DASU, where held at the former Euros track in Glostrup, just outside of Copenhagen. The weather forecast promised dry conditions but on practice day the drivers had to cope with mixed conditions. In the SuperStock class Søren Boy Holst and Mike Gosvig showed good speed and a slight advantage over the other drivers although a good amount of drivers would be able to win. The race day started with sun, but a damp track due to overnight rain. In the first round the battle was close between Søren and Mike, but after nine laps Søren’s car stopped and he had to retire to save the precious control tyres. Mike relaxed a bit to spare tyres also and won the round ahead of Lars Holm and Christian Lehm.

JR Richards wins ROAR Region 5 championships

This past weekend had the ROAR Region 5 championships held at Summit R/C in Fort Wayne, Indiana. Drivers from Wisconsin, Michigan, Indiana, Illinois, and Ohio were in attendance with multiple drivers from Team Associated, Durango, and Kyosho to battle for the title. TLR’s JP Richards raced his  22 2.0 2WD buggy for the first time where he took TQ honours and went on to win the 2013 ROAR Region 5 title. In Pro-2 JP was again on fire with his doubled up by taking TQ again with his 22 SCT where he went on to win the A-Main taking home his 2nd ROAR Regional Modified title.

Aaron Lane wins rubber class at US F1RCGP

TQ Raceway saw the special USA round of the Japanese F1RCGP race series. The big class of the day was F1 Rubber with the popular UF1 rules format. Some of the top F1 racers in the area vied for the crystal trophy’s generously offered by the head of F1RCGP, Hideo-San, who flew in from Japan for this inaugural location. Once the tyre dust cleared in the A main Aaron Lane emerged on top to take the crown driving the new Exotek F1R2 prototype. Second place went to Bill Jeric who had Kevin “Panda” in tow.

Hara tops opening FEMCA Qualifier

Atsushi Hara, who only last Friday made the shock announcement that he was leaving HB, has taken the opening round of qualifying at the FEMCA 1:8 Offroad Championships in China.  Racing a Mugen, which the former World Champion went out and bought himself in a hobby shop in Thailand, the Japanese ace set the pace in the first of six 10-minute runs by just over 5-seconds from Korea’s Dani Choi and with Japanese Kyosho driver Dani Hiroki completing the Top 3 at Beijing Model Sports Association’s freshly built FT Offroad track.  With a difficult Visa procedure keeping defending Champion Kyle McBride away from contesting this year’s FEMCA Championship, the Far East’s equivalent of the EFRA European Championships, and thereby denying the Australian the opportunity to go for a third consecutive title, Hara’s TQ run endorses his status as pre-event favourite to take back the title he previously held.

Robson & Clinch win BRCA on-road Clubman Rd5

Round 5 of the BRCA Clubman Series electric on-road championship was held at the midlands track of Stafford. At a mild track temps, this smooth flowing track is well known for its low grip and the challenge for drivers to control tyre management and get the best outs of the two runs they have before there new tyres go to waste. Saturday not too many showed up however the track has been used on a weekly basis which means the track didn’t need too much cleaning up. Race day on the Sunday came around with another scorching hot day of 32 degrees air temp. Much hotter than Saturday. Entries coming all over the UK of 60 drivers came down to the fast flowing track to see how they compete against each other.
